## GC Pauses in Matchwright

If p99 latency on the Matchwright matching service spikes above 400ms, check for full GC pauses first. Look for back-to-back old-gen collections in the heap dashboard; anything over two per minute means the order book is leaking allocations. Do not restart the pod until you capture a heap dump. The full pause-analysis procedure is documented on the internal page below.

operations page: https://confluence.lumicsys.internal/projects/display/projects/display

### Undo and Redo in Plottery

Welcome aboard. Plottery's diagram editor keeps an immutable command stack: every node move, edge reroute, or label edit is a reversible command object. Redo is invalidated on any new edit, so test carefully around that boundary. Local builds must be signed before the editor will load plugins, so you'll need our contractor deploy key, provided directly below.

rollout seal: bky9_pYF898A34

Handover: Ortelli GraphQL N+1 fix

For whoever picks this up — the N+1 on the `memberships` resolver is fixed by batching through the new Dovecote loader. Watch that resolver latency stays under 50ms p95; if it climbs, the batch window is probably too small. Nothing else pending. The loader and cache settings currently deployed are the following.

settings of fahof-kahog:
[silmir]
team = briath
access_code = ac_d0ec06
owner = tamix.sorion
host = silmir.merlaqcloud.example
port = 5672
peer = fraeth.qirvanforge.corp
salt = 30070d31
pin = 9811

# Welcome to the Fernvale Fleet fuel-usage reporter config!
# This service pulls pump logs from the Dunmow depot hub nightly
# and builds the per-vehicle fuel report. Most vars are boring
# defaults — tweak REPORT_TZ if your depot isn't on hub time.
# One thing that actually matters: the hub won't talk to us
# without the credential set on the next line.

env line for yahaf-kageg: VAULT_KEY5=978f5